Output Latch (OTL) Instruction

A command in PLC programming used to maintain an output in an energized state until it is specifically turned off by an output unlatch instruction.

Latch

A latch is a type of digital logic circuit used to store one bit of data, holding its output state until an input signal triggers a change.
